首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

将GTM脚本添加到react组件RendertoString

将GTM脚本添加到React组件RendertoString是为了在服务器端渲染(Server-Side Rendering,SSR)过程中将Google Tag Manager(GTM)脚本添加到React组件的渲染结果中。这样做的目的是在服务器端生成的HTML中包含GTM脚本,以便在页面加载时能够正确地初始化和跟踪用户行为。

要将GTM脚本添加到React组件RendertoString,可以按照以下步骤进行操作:

  1. 在React组件的服务器端渲染代码中,找到将组件渲染为字符串的部分,通常是使用ReactDOMServer.renderToString()方法。
  2. 在渲染之前,引入GTM脚本的代码。可以通过在服务器端的JavaScript文件中使用import语句引入GTM脚本,或者直接将GTM脚本的代码复制粘贴到服务器端渲染代码中。
  3. 在渲染React组件之前,将GTM脚本添加到渲染结果的HTML字符串中。可以通过在HTML字符串的<head>标签内添加一个<script>标签来实现,将GTM脚本的代码作为<script>标签的内容。
  4. 继续执行服务器端渲染代码,将React组件渲染为字符串。
  5. 将包含GTM脚本的渲染结果返回给客户端,以便客户端加载并执行该HTML。

通过以上步骤,就可以将GTM脚本添加到React组件RendertoString中,实现在服务器端渲染过程中包含GTM脚本的目的。

GTM(Google Tag Manager)是一种标签管理系统,它允许您在网站或应用中管理和部署各种标签,如分析标签、广告跟踪标签、营销工具标签等。GTM的优势在于简化了标签的管理和部署过程,提高了网站或应用的灵活性和可维护性。

GTM的应用场景包括但不限于:

  • 网站分析:通过添加Google Analytics等分析标签,收集和分析网站的访问数据。
  • 广告跟踪:通过添加广告跟踪标签,跟踪广告活动的效果和转化率。
  • 营销工具:通过添加各种营销工具标签,如热力图、调查问卷等,提升用户体验和转化率。

腾讯云提供了一系列与云计算相关的产品,其中包括与GTM相关的产品。您可以参考腾讯云的相关产品文档来了解更多详情和使用方法。

请注意,本回答仅提供了一般性的指导,具体实施步骤可能因您的项目结构和需求而有所不同。在实际操作中,请参考相关文档和最佳实践来确保正确地将GTM脚本添加到React组件RendertoString中。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

领券